The Lucky Bamboo Plant (Dracaena sanderiana) is an extremely popular undemanding, slow-growing houseplant that is used by fish-keepers in aquariums, paludariums, and terrariums. Although is not a truly aquatic plant, it can be grown in shallow water or in hang-on-the-back filter units. It should be positioned upright with its leaves clearly out of the water as submerging its leaves in water will eventually cause them to melt.
